Understanding the Connection Between Sinus Rinses and Ear Problems

Sinus rinses, also known as nasal irrigation, have become a popular method for relieving nasal congestion and clearing out mucus. While they offer significant relief for many people suffering from allergies, sinus infections, or colds, questions often arise about their safety—especially regarding the ears. The key concern is whether sinus rinses can cause ear problems.

The nasal cavity and middle ear are connected through a small passage called the Eustachian tube. This tube helps regulate air pressure and drain fluid from the middle ear into the back of the throat. When performing a sinus rinse, liquid flows through the nasal passages near the opening of this tube, which is why ear pressure or fullness can sometimes happen.

If done incorrectly—such as using too much force, squeezing a bottle too hard, or using poor head positioning—sinus rinse liquid may irritate the area around the Eustachian tube opening. This can cause discomfort, pressure buildup, muffled hearing, or a blocked-ear feeling. Understanding this connection is crucial for safe sinus rinse practices.

The Role of the Eustachian Tube in Ear Health During Sinus Rinsing

The Eustachian tube is a narrow passage that connects each middle ear to the back of the nose and upper throat area (nasopharynx). Its main functions are:

  • Equalizing pressure between the middle ear and atmospheric pressure.
  • Draining fluid from the middle ear into the nasopharynx.
  • Protecting the middle ear from nasopharyngeal secretions and pressure changes.

As ENT Health explains, the Eustachian tube connects the back of the nose with the middle ear and helps balance pressure on both sides of the eardrum. This is the main reason sinus, allergy, and nasal congestion issues can sometimes feel like ear problems.

When you perform a sinus rinse, liquid flows through your nasal passages near where these tubes open. If saline irritates this region, or if pressure is forced backward toward the nasopharynx, it can contribute to:

  • Eustachian tube dysfunction (ETD): Leading to sensations of fullness, popping, or muffled hearing in the ears.
  • Middle ear pressure or fluid symptoms: Not usually caused by the rinse alone, but sometimes worsened when the tube is already swollen from a cold, allergy, or sinus infection.
  • Tinnitus-like ringing or buzzing: Usually temporary and related to pressure changes, congestion, or ear fullness rather than permanent ear injury.

This explains why some people experience mild ear discomfort after rinsing their sinuses, especially when they are already congested or prone to Eustachian tube dysfunction.

The Science Behind Can A Sinus Rinse Cause Ear Problems?

Medical guidance generally supports nasal irrigation as safe and useful when it is performed correctly. The main safety concerns are technique, water quality, device cleanliness, and avoiding excessive pressure. Sinus rinses are not known to routinely cause permanent ear damage, but they can trigger temporary ear symptoms in some users.

The most realistic mechanism is pressure. If a squeeze bottle is used too forcefully, or if the head is tilted in a way that sends fluid backward instead of allowing it to drain freely, pressure can affect the area around the Eustachian tube opening. That may lead to ear fullness, popping, mild pain, or muffled hearing.

People with colds, allergies, sinus infections, enlarged adenoids, or pre-existing Eustachian tube dysfunction may be more sensitive. In those cases, the tube may already be swollen or blocked, so even a gentle rinse can create a temporary blocked-ear feeling.

Thus, although sinus rinses don’t inherently cause permanent ear damage, improper use can provoke temporary problems ranging from mild discomfort to symptoms that may need medical attention if they persist, worsen, or come with fever, severe pain, drainage, vertigo, or significant hearing changes.

The Role of Technique in Preventing Ear Problems During Nasal Irrigation

Proper technique is vital for safe sinus rinsing without causing ear discomfort. Here are crucial tips:

  • Avoid high pressure: Use gentle flow rather than forceful squirting that might push saline backward toward the Eustachian tube opening.
  • Select correct head position: Tilt head forward and slightly sideways so gravity aids drainage instead of forcing liquid backward toward the ears.
  • Avoid holding breath: Breathing normally prevents unwanted pressure build-up inside nasal passages which could affect ears.
  • Use proper saline concentration: Saline that is too strong or too weak can irritate nasal tissue; premeasured packets help reduce this risk.
  • Keep devices clean: Contaminated bottles or neti pots increase infection risk affecting the nose, sinuses, and potentially nearby ear structures.
  • Avoid rinsing with very cold water: Lukewarm water is more comfortable and less likely to trigger irritation or dizziness.
  • Avoid overuse: Excessive daily rinses may dry or irritate delicate tissues around the nasal passages and Eustachian tube openings.

Following these steps drastically lowers chances that your sinus rinse will cause any kind of ear problem.

The Importance of Choosing Suitable Equipment and Solutions

Not all sinus rinse devices are created equal. Some use pressurized squeeze bottles while others employ gravity-based pots. Squeeze bottles can be safe when used gently, but they increase risk if misused because they can deliver saline under more force than a gravity-based rinse.

Similarly, homemade saline mixtures must be prepared carefully using safe water and correct salt ratios. Tap water without sterilization risks introducing pathogens that can cause serious infections. The FDA’s neti pot and nasal irrigation safety guidance recommends using distilled, sterile, previously boiled, or properly filtered water for sinus rinsing.

Using commercially prepared saline packets with distilled or previously boiled lukewarm water reduces risks significantly. Cleaning and drying the device after each use is also important because bacteria and other organisms can grow in moist containers.

Treatment Options If You Experience Ear Problems After Sinus Rinses

If you suspect your sinus rinse has caused an ear issue:

  • Avoid further nasal irrigation temporarily: Give your mucous membranes time to settle without additional irritation;
  • Use gentle swallowing or yawning: These natural movements may help the Eustachian tube open and equalize pressure;
  • Nasal decongestants: Over-the-counter sprays can reduce swelling around Eustachian tubes but use only short-term as directed;
  • Pain relievers: Non-prescription analgesics help ease discomfort when used according to label directions;
  • If infection develops: Signs such as fever, worsening pain, ear drainage, or significant hearing change should be evaluated by a healthcare provider;
  • Myringotomy or ear tube insertion: This rare option may be needed if persistent middle-ear fluid or chronic infections are confirmed by a clinician;

Prompt treatment usually resolves most issues without lasting damage. Most mild pressure symptoms after rinsing improve on their own, but symptoms that are severe, one-sided, recurrent, or long-lasting deserve a professional ear exam.
